Why Are Patches So Important in Gaming?

Before we explore Vivid2201 specifically, it’s important to understand why patches matter:

  1. Bug Fixes – No game launches perfectly. Patches eliminate crashes, glitches, and game-breaking issues.

  2. Balance Adjustments – Online games need regular tweaks to keep weapons, characters, or abilities fair.

  3. Performance Enhancements – Optimizations for GPUs, CPUs, or consoles are crucial as technology advances.

  4. New Content – Sometimes, patches bring free content like maps, skins, or missions.

  5. Security – Patches prevent cheating, hacks, or exploits that can ruin online communities.

1. Steam Auto Updates

Steam is the world’s largest PC gaming app, and its patching system is both automatic and customizable. Players can choose to let updates download in the background, schedule them, or disable them temporarily.

  • Pros: Massive game library, quick hotfix delivery, rollback to older versions via beta branches.

  • Cons: Some updates are heavy in size (10GB+), and slow internet users can face delays.

  • Best For: PC gamers who want an all-in-one update and patching ecosystem.

2. Epic Games Launcher Updates

Epic prioritizes fast patches, especially for Fortnite, which receives weekly or even daily updates. Epic’s patching system is optimized for live-service games.

  • Pros: Very frequent updates, strong live-service focus, free content distribution.

  • Cons: Fewer options for rollback, large patch sizes.

  • Best For: Battle royale and live-event gamers.

3. PlayStation Update System

Sony’s PS4 and PS5 patching ecosystem ensures seamless downloads and installs. Patches are often tied to firmware updates for security and new features.

  • Pros: Background downloads, optimized for console hardware, secure.

  • Cons: Can’t skip patches for online play, some updates are mandatory.

  • Best For: Console players who prefer stability over customization.

4. Xbox Live Updates

Xbox integrates Smart Delivery, meaning the system installs the most optimized patch for your hardware (Series X, Series S, or Xbox One).

  • Pros: Optimized per device, cloud syncing of save files, strong ecosystem.

  • Cons: Some users face “queued” update bugs, large updates can take hours.

  • Best For: Gamers who play across multiple Xbox generations.

5. NVIDIA Game Ready Drivers

Though not game patches, these driver-level updates often fix game-breaking bugs and enhance new releases.

  • Pros: Performance boosts, early optimizations for new games, DLSS/RTX support.

  • Cons: Only useful for NVIDIA GPU users, occasional stability issues.

  • Best For: PC players with NVIDIA GPUs.

6. AMD Adrenalin Updates

Like NVIDIA, AMD pushes GPU-level patches for games. Adrenalin updates often come with built-in tools like Radeon Chill and performance overlays.

  • Pros: Game-specific optimizations, improved stability, tuning options.

  • Cons: Only for AMD GPU users, updates can conflict with older games.

  • Best For: PC gamers using AMD Radeon cards.

7. GOG Galaxy Auto-Patching

GOG specializes in DRM-free gaming. Its rollback system lets players revert to older patches, something most other platforms don’t offer.

  • Pros: DRM-free, rollback feature, lightweight patches.

  • Cons: Smaller library compared to Steam/Epic.

  • Best For: Players who value freedom and offline play.

8. Ubisoft Connect

Formerly Uplay, this system manages patches for titles like Rainbow Six Siege and Assassin’s Creed.

  • Pros: Frequent balance patches, cross-save functionality.

  • Cons: Launcher bugs are common, slow downloads at times.

  • Best For: Ubisoft fans and competitive multiplayer players.

9. Battle.net Auto Updates

Blizzard and Activision rely on Battle.net for patching. Games like Overwatch 2, Call of Duty, and Diablo IV receive constant hotfixes.

  • Pros: Reliable delivery, anti-cheat integration, event-driven updates.

  • Cons: Large update files, can’t bypass patches for online play.

  • Best For: Multiplayer and esports-focused gamers.

10. EA App (Origin)

EA delivers frequent patches for sports titles (FIFA, Madden) and live-service shooters like Apex Legends.

  • Pros: Frequent balance changes, integrated with EA Play subscription.

  • Cons: EA App can be buggy, patch notes aren’t always detailed.

  • Best For: Sports gamers and Apex Legends fans.

11. Nintendo Switch Patching

Nintendo pushes updates for both games and the console firmware. Online games like Splatoon and Smash Bros. rely heavily on patches for balancing.

  • Pros: Automatic when docked and online, handheld-friendly.

  • Cons: No manual patch management, limited rollback.

  • Best For: Family and casual gamers who prefer simple updates.

12. CD Projekt RED REDpatcher

Used for The Witcher 3 and Cyberpunk 2077, REDpatcher delivers both quick hotfixes and large expansion patches.

  • Pros: Strong commitment to post-launch support, free next-gen upgrades.

  • Cons: Early patches can be unstable, large download sizes.

  • Best For: RPG fans who want deep, long-term updates.

13. Valve Source Engine Updates

For games like CS:GO and Dota 2, Source updates are frequent and community-driven.

  • Pros: Daily or weekly patches, esports-driven balancing.

  • Cons: Sometimes patches create more issues than they fix.

  • Best For: Competitive gamers who want constant refinements.

14. Bethesda Creation Club Updates

Bethesda supports Skyrim, Fallout, and Starfield with official patches integrated with Creation Club mods.

  • Pros: Blends official updates with mod support, huge community.

  • Cons: Updates sometimes break mods, large downloads.

  • Best For: RPG and modding communities.

15. Rockstar Games Launcher

Rockstar patches GTA V, Red Dead Redemption 2, and GTA Online through its launcher.

  • Pros: Integrated with online services, event-driven patches.

  • Cons: Updates are massive (10–15GB), slow patching process.

  • Best For: Open-world and online players.

19. Community Fan Patches

For older or abandoned games, fan communities create unofficial patches.

  • Examples: “Unofficial Skyrim Patch,” “Gothic Community Patch.”

  • Pros: Keeps old classics alive, highly dedicated.

  • Cons: Quality varies, not always compatible with official updates.

  • Best For: Retro gamers.

20. Cloud Gaming Platforms

Services like GeForce NOW, Xbox Cloud Gaming, and PlayStation Plus Premium eliminate patching entirely—servers run the most updated version.

  • Pros: No downloads, instant play.

  • Cons: Requires strong internet, subscription-based.

  • Best For: Gamers who hate patch downloads.
